1. A junction in an electrochemical cell, the junction having a sample solution facing surface and a reference electrolyte facing surface, the junction comprising:

  • a polymer matrix impermeable to the sample solution;

    a plurality of inclusions disposed withinthe matrix and oriented to form continuous hydrolytic ion diffusion pathways extending between the sample solution facing surface and the electrolyte facing surface such taht ion diffusion occurs along the pathways without flow of the sample solution along the pathways; and

    a hydrolyzable layer between the inclusions and the matrix.
